The configurable inputs 1 through 4 operate in the range of max. – 10 to +10VDC,
and are intended for great accurate measurements, e.g. for temperature sensing
using an external temperature NTC probe. Also, these inputs are suitable for mon-
itoring other sensors (of pressure, humidity, etc.) that output 4mA to 20mA. An
external 470 ohms resistor is then to be connected to the input’s terminals on the
controller, in parallel with the sensor’s cables.
The configurable inputs 5 and 6 operate in the range of 0 to 75VDC, and are in-
tended for e.g. system voltage and battery symmetry measurements.
All the 6 inputs may be configured as Auxiliary Switch (open/close, pull-up or pull-
down), as temperature sense inputs with external NTC sensors, or as Clock inputs.
